SriLankan Airlines drops to 95th in Skytrax rankings

by Zulfick Farzan 22-07-2018 | 11:39 PM
COLOMBO (News 1st) – The world ranking of our national carrier, SriLankan Airlines, has dropped 22 positions since 2015 to the 95th position in an international ranking carried out by Skytrax. Skytrax Awards 2018 the world’s largest annual airline passenger satisfaction survey, ranks the world's top 100 Airlines. The ratings for the Skytrax Awards 2018 have been voted for by airline customers around the world. Singapore Airlines is ranked the best Airline, followed by Qatar Airways, and ANA All Nippon Airways. Airlines from Asia dominate the elite end of Skytrax's rankings taking nine of the top 10 spots. SriLankan Airlines was ranked 81st last year by the same ranking agency. SriLankan Airlines has been in decline over the past several years incurring losses upon losses. In 2015, Suren Ratwatte, the brother of the Prime Minister's Senior Adviser Charitha Ratwatte, was appointed as the CEO of SriLankan Airlines.
